We’re looking for experienced electricians from a variety of backgrounds — private homes, social housing, or commercial settings. If you’re seeking a role with job satisfaction, security, and the chance to make a meaningful impact, this opportunity is for you.
You’ll be responsible for:
- Conducting day-to-day electrical servicing in domestic settings
- Responding promptly to electrical faults and breakdowns
- Installing new systems as part of our planned maintenance program
- Performing safety checks and completing required certificates
This role involves working directly in the homes of our customers, many of whom may be in vulnerable situations. We are seeking individuals who can demonstrate empathy, maintain professionalism, and show resilience when engaging with customers in challenging circumstances.
